Common Ground Supports Amendment Funding DNS Oversight of HACM

Common Ground and resident leaders from Housing Authority of the City of Milwaukee (HACM) properties support the Common Council’s amendment to the Mayor’s budget that includes $118,000 to hire two additional Department of Neighborhood Services (DNS) inspectors to respond to property complaints from HACM residents.

We worked with the Common Council to approve legislation authorizing DNS to inspect and enforce City housing codes at buildings owned or managed by HACM. The Council unanimously passed this legislation on October 10, and this budget amendment provides the necessary funding for DNS to carry out this work that protects resident health and safety..

We appreciate the support from all Council Members, and we want to especially recognize Council President José Pérez and Alderwoman Dimitrijevic for their leadership on this.

There are 5,000 individuals and families living in HACM properties. These folks are the only Milwaukee residents who until now have not had access to the important health and safety protections that DNS provides for tenants of rental properties citywide. This ordinance and this funding are necessary first steps in reforming HACM.

Common Ground’s Tenants United campaign to reform public housing includes numerous other problems: overcharging tenants, abusive management, criminal activity, inaccessibility, and more.
